I'm new to this forum, and I would like to describe my anxiety as well as the symptoms that go with it. I'm trying to find out if there is someone out there experiencing the same and would like to connect and just speak to those who have similar experiences. I am now 25 years old, and I've had anxiety attacks since primary school (Grade 7). I've had numerous attacks which interfered with school and my personal life. I dealt with it at the time went for blood tests and exhausted the medical aid every year as I thought there is something wrong with me health wise. And that is my constant fear, afraid that there is something major wrong with me. I Went to talk to someone about this and after that I was pretty much fine, I lived my life only got an attack now and then but not as often. And now its back again, I noticed that I have this weird vision like I'm in a bubble and cant get out I've had this before as well as I went for eye tests however they couldn't find anything wrong. i getanxiety because I think there is something wrong with my brain or something, I know It sound stupid but that's exactly how it is. I don't feel dizzy or anything, however my eyes feel so weak and like this pressure feeling in my head every day. I recently went for blood tests and they found that my thyroid is under active and the rest of the results were absolutely fine. So this is my main irritating symptom, feeling drowsy as if in a dream with my eyes feeling sensitive, this weird vision like I'm not there at that moment not really sure how to describe it its difficult. So please, if someone out there has this feeling too please share? I think it would make me feel so much better and I can learn to relax a bit. I've also been to the doctor about two , three weeks ago for sinus he gave me antibiotics to clear it up. I had a negative reaction to some of the sinus tablets, I got mad heart palpitations had pins and needles in my hands so I went to the hospital. The doctor told me it was one of the sinus tablets cause it's got ephedrine in it. So, after that whole experience the anxiety is back as I'm afraid it'll happen again, it's just kind of stuck in my mind cant seem to get it out. it was the worst feeling ever.
